123visa   

Professional Visa for Business ...

Azerbaijan > Ecuador


Professional Visa for Business ... Azerbaijan Eritrea
Professional Visa for Business ... Azerbaijan Spain
Professional Visa for Business ... Azerbaijan Estonia
Professional Visa for Business ... Azerbaijan United States
Professional Visa for Business ... Azerbaijan Ethiopia






123visa